Gear pin stowage

In between I have the pedestal (After Electronic panel) is further extended with the ‘Gear Pin Stowage’.

Before the departure, on the ‘walk-around checks’, one of the crew members of the ’3 gear pins (downlock pin) in the cockpit.

They are typically stored in one of the rear side pockets of the sidewalls.

In the Ryanair Boeings they have to do this, a separate provision (Gear Pin Stowage at the back of the pedestal. This gives you a nice overview that the 3 gear pins are present.

Hand Mics

The sidewalls are 2 handheld microphones, one for the Capt and one for the F/O. These ‘hand mics’ are used instead of the headset.

In our cockpit have these handheld microphones no function, and they serve only as decoration. It gives a realistic touch to the cockpitinterieur ...

Decal with background image – Steering Tiller

Behind the Steering Tiller on the Capt side is a round plate with in the middle a round opening through which a Steering Tiller.

On the right-hand side of this picture there is a decal (sticker) attached with the headings LEFT – CENTER – RIGHT.

The F/O side, there is also a provision for a Steering Tiller, but this place is usually sealed with a full around picture.

New CDU from FlyEngravity

FlyEngravity has a new CDU is ready for the cockpitmarkt.

The CDU is completely of aluminum. The bracket can move and be used at the CDU from a DZUS rail to lift.

It has a TFT color screen. The CDU can be controlled through a USB or an ethernet connection. The display is from the processorboard-driven. There is a VGA on for those people who have the screen as a separate display want to use.

The side buttons are to the screen lines. This is all during the testing phase done before the cdu is sent, but should it be necessary, for example after a reset, the customer of this by means of these buttons do. Also can brightness and contrast be adjusted.

The CDU has a aluminum casing to protect the electronics.

Firmware update by means of drag and drop.

The keyboard is a silicone keypad over pressure switches. (For the click) Everything is backlighted and adjustable.

Price : € 1.349,- excl.

Ash-trays

The ‘sidewalls’ in a B737 are also equipped with built-in ashtrays (ash-trays). Things that are no longer used, but they are still there.

The ashtrays that I use in my ‘sidewalls to see on the front almost like the typical ‘B737 ash-trays’ but are actually no ashtrays.
The are small boxes in which normal business cards are stored.
